>HEELS follows the men and women who chase their dreams in the world of small town pro wrestling. The series centers on two brothers and rivals — Ace Spade (Ludwig) and Jack Spade (Amell) — who war over their late father’s legacy In a close-knit community of Duffy, Georgia. In the ring, somebody must play the hero and somebody must play their nemesis, the heel. But in the real world, those characters can be hard to live up to — or hard to leave behind.
>In the ring, Ace is the beloved hero and star of the Duffy Wrestling Association. Things are more difficult in the real world, where he struggles to reconcile his town idol status with his insecurities and demons. He’s brash, cocky and self-destructive — yet so damn charming and good-looking that you can almost forgive him. If he can keep it together, he’ll have a ticket out of Duffy and to the big time. But that’s a big if.
>On the other hand, Jack is the DWA's charismatic heel. In the real world, he’s its hardworking owner, as well as a husband and father trying to make ends meet while fighting to realize his impossible dreams. He has the mind of an artist in the body of a warrior and a Steve Jobs-ian need for perfection — and for control. He says he’ll do whatever it takes to build the DWA into an empire. Will he go so far as to risk his marriage or his relationship with his brother?
>HEELS is written by Michael Waldron ("Loki"), with Mike O’Malley ("Survivor's Remorse") set as showrunner, and will run for eight episodes in the fall of 2020.
